The copper complex, [Cu2(II)(dmpa)2(p-Cl-C6H5COO)2], has been prepared and its structure determined using X-ray crystallography. The dimer is a di-2-alkoxo complex which is a five-coordinate copper dimer with unsupported alkoxo bridges. The complex crystallizes in the triclinic space group P-1 with a = 11.384(2), b = 14.636(5), c = 9.609(2) Å, = 100.07(2), = 104.33(3), = 72.79(2)°, V = 1471.8(7) Å3, and Z = 2. The structure is comprised of discrete binuclear clusters in which the metal atoms are bridged by two alkoxo oxygens of the dmpa ligands. The Cu-O and Cu-N distances are in good agreement with those found for other copper(II) aminoalcoholato complexes. The Cu···Cu distance is 2.9765(6) Å. In the crystal, every two dimeric coordination molecules are combined together by the recognition through intermolecular hydrogen-bonding interactions between the apical water molecule and the non-coordinated O atom from the p-chlorobenzoato ligand, forminga tetramer.  相似文献

The crystal structure of a well-defined 5-coordinate complex, dichloro-(2,26, 2-terpyridyl)-tin(II), is described. The stereochemistry of this complex is strongly influenced by the stereochemically active pair of electrons, illustrating clearly the potential donor capabilities of this molecule. The complex (C15H11Cl2N3Sn) crystallizes in the monoclinic space groupC2/c (No. 15) witha=15.770(5),b=9.450(2),c=10.482(2) Å,=97.53(2)°,Z=4. The finalR value is 0.029 for 1085 observed reflections.  相似文献

The coordination behavior of N-tosyl-L-glutamine (hereafter abbreviated as tsglnH, tosyl =toluenesulfonyl group) toward the Zn(II) ion is investigated by means of structural and spectroscopic techniques. From aqueous solution, at acidic pH the Zn(II) ion separates a compound of empirical formula Zn(tsgln)2·2H2O whose crystal structure is determined. The crystal is monoclinic, space group C2, with cell dimensions:a=19.775(5),b=5.3146(3),c=16.543(8) Å, =119.93(3)°,Z=2. The Zn(II) is tetrahedrally coordinated by two symmetry-related tsgln monoanions acting as monodentate carboxylate ligands and two symmetry related water molecules. The Zn–O bond distances are similar while the angles at Zn(II) ion differ significantly from those of regular tetrahedron. The side chain amide group does not participate in metal coordination and forms intermolecular hydrogen bonds.  相似文献

(SP-4-4)-chloro[2-(di-tert-butylphosphino)-2-methylpropyl-C,P] (triphenylarsine)palladium(II), C30H41ClPAsPd, has been characterized by single-crystal X-ray diffraction data. It crystallizes in the monoclinic space groupP21 witha=9.611(2),b=14.335(2),C=11.953(1) Å,=111.97(1)° andZ=2. The phasing model was determined by direct methods and the full-matrix least-squares refinement of 302 structural parameters yielded a reliability factor of 0.039 for 2269 unique reflections withI> 3(I). The square planar geometry about the Pd atom is angularly distorted due to the steric bulk of the ligands and the formation of the four-membered ring, Pd-P-C(2)-C(1), which is severely distorted. The arsine and phosphine ligands are orientedtrans across the square-planar geometry with an As-Pd-P angle of 163.5(1)°. Details of the structural content and selected bond lengths and angles are discussed. The phenyl rings are planar and in a staggered orientation. Steric bulk illustrations from ligand profile calculations (/2 vs ) about the arsine and phosphine ligands are presented.  相似文献

Structures of two binuclear copper(II) complexes with sulfato bridges and tridentate 2-acetylpyridine 3-azacyclothiosemicarbazone ligands have been solved. The complex-sulfato-bis{(2-acetylpyridine 3-hexamethyleneiminyl-thiosemicarbazonato)copper(II)} N,N-dimethylformamide, [Cu(Achexim)]2SO4·DMF, has the following structural properties: triclinic, P1¯(#2), a = 12.314(4), b = 15.885(4), c = 10.959(4) Å, = 103.25(2), = 103.60(2), = 109.94(2)°, V = 1843(2) Å3, and Z = 2; for -sulfato-bis{(2-acetylpyridine 3-piperidylthiosemicarbazonato)copper(II)}chloroform, [Cu(Acpip)]2SO4·CHCl3: triclinic, P1¯(#2), a = 11.657(1), b = 17.101(2), c = 10.338(1) Å, = 98.51(1), = 109.294(7), = 107.016(9)°, V = 1790.3(4) Å3, and Z = 2. The size of the azacyclo ring significantly affects the stereochemistry of these binuclear complexes.  相似文献

The title compound is prepared from 1-methylimidazoline-2(3H)-thione (mimtH) and copper(II) chloride, in a 11 mole ratio in methanol. The crystals are monoclinic, space groupP21/n, witha=8.530(2),b=14.258(2),c=9.693(2) Å,=93.15(2)°,Z=2. The molecular structure shows a dimeric copper(II) complex, in which each copper is chelated by a 1,1-dimethyl-2,2-diimidazolylsulfide ligand, and bonded to three chlorine atoms, two bridging and one terminal. The coordination geometry of each copper is approximately square pyramidal, with two nitrogen atoms, a terminal chlorine, and one of the bridging chlorines forming the square plane. The second bridging chlorine forms the apex of the pyramid.  相似文献

A new monomeric copper (II) complex with histamine (him), [Cu(II)(him)2(No3)2], has been prepared by the reaction of Cu(NO3)2 with histaminium dichloride and its structure was determined by x-ray crystallography. The complex crystallizes in the triclinic system, space group with a = 5.7238(4), b = 8.7094(7), c = 9.2481(11) Å, = 69.693(8), = 73.242(7), = 71.050(7)°, V = 400.84(6) Å3, and Z = 1. The structure consists of discrete [Cu(II)(him)2(NO3)2] molecules in which the metal atom is centrosymmetrically coordinated by two histamine ligands forming an equatorial plane with Cu–N(imidazole ring) being 2.032(2) and Cu–N(NH2 group) being 2.023(2) Å. Two O atoms from nitrate anions coordinate on the elongated axial positions with Cu–O being 2.549(2) Å. In the crystal structure, the molecules are organized by hydrogen bonds forming a two-dimensional network.  相似文献

A series of ternary complexes of copper(II), cobalt(II) and zinc(II) with L-histidine, 1,10-phenanthroline, 2,2-dipyridyl or imidazole having perchlorate or acetate as counterions were synthesized and characterized by conventional methods and for [Cu(bipy)(L-hist)]ClO4·1.5H2O and X-ray crystal structure was determined. The crystals belong to the monoclinic space groupC2 witha=18.843(3),b=10.582(2),c=11.020(2), =115.20(10)°,Z=4,R=0.0535. The structure is consistent of [Cu(bipy)(L-hist)]+ cations, perchlorate ions and water molecules. The geometry around copper is trigonal bipyramidal with one N,N,O tridentate L-histidine molecule and one 2,2-dipyridyl ligand, the apical sites are occupied by the -amino nitrogen [Cu–N(71) 1.995(8)] and by N(11) of 2,2-dipyridyl [Cu–N(11) 1.983(7)], the equatorial plane is formed by the N(3) imidazole -nitrogen [Cu–N(3) 2.140(6)], O(82) carboxylic oxygen [Cu–O(82) 2.009(5)] and N(22) [Cu–N(22) 2.010(7)].  相似文献

The structure of the title compound is made up of a central sheet containing only metal and oxygen atoms with organic moieties outside and between sheets. The Cd(II) is on a crystallographic center of symmetry and is bound to six propionate oxygen atoms to yield a coordination geometry of an approximate octahedron. Each lithium has four oxygen nearest neighbors to form a distorted tetrahedral geometry. The lithium atoms are in pairs via oxygen bridges to form unsymmetrical Li2O2 parallelograms with a crystallographic center of symmetry in the middle. Crystal data: Li2Cd(C3H5O2)4,M r =419, triclinic,P¯1,a=7.526(1),b=11.296(2),c=4.925(1) Å,=94.85(2),=98.04(2), =78.97(2)°,V=406(1) Å3,Z=1,D m =1.70(2),D x =1.71 g cm–3, T 298K,R=0.028 for 2303 reflections.  相似文献

Tetraethylammoniumtribromo[2-(3.4-dimethoxy)styrylbenzothiazole]platinate(II), [(C2H5)4N]-[PtBr3(C17H15NO2S)], monoclinic,P21/c,a=13.454(7),b=11.991(3),c=19.004(5) Å, = 108.92(3)°,V=2900(4) Å3,Z=4,D r=1.975 g cm–3, (MoK)=0.71073 Å, =95.59 cm–1,F(000)=1656,T=303 K, finalR=0.051 for 2262 unique observed reflections. The structure was solved by heavy atom and Fourier methods. The molecule is nearly planar, with a dihedral angle of only 3.57(7)° between the benzothiazole and phenyl rings. The C–S–C angle in the thiazole ring is 91(1)°.  相似文献

The Schiff base ligand (1), [C15H17NO] crystallizes in the monoclinic space group P21/c witha=10.054(3),b=10.313(3), c=13.173(4)Å, =107.42(4)°,V=1303.2(7)Å3,Z=4,Dx=1.159 g cm–3, and (MoK)=0.674 cm–1. The C2-O[1.23(1)Å] and C3–C4 [1.33(2)Å] bond lengths are short, due to its quinoidal structure. In the Schiff base nickel complex (2), [Ni(C16H18NO)2] the asymmetric unit is comprised of two half-complexes. It crystallizes in the triclinic space group witha=5.124(3),b=16.227(3),c=16.886(4)Å, =95.47(8), =96.00(1), =90.71(4)°,V=1389.6(9) Å3,Z=2,Dx=1.289 g cm–3, and (MoK) =12.1 cm–1. The coordination of the Ni(II) ions are square planar with bond angles between 87.9(1) and 92.1(1)°. The Ni–O and Ni–N distances are 1.819(2), 1.922(2) and 1.823(2), 1.914(3)Å in these two complexes.  相似文献

(Chloranilato)bis(tri-n-butylphosphine)palladium(II), [Pd(C6Cl2O4){P(C4H9)3}2] (chloranilic acid=2,5-dichloro-3,6-dihydroxy-p-benzoquinone): FW=718.02,P21/c,a=21.729(6),b=17.293(5),c=21.010(9) Å,=112.62(3)°,V=7287.42 Å3,Z=8,D c=1.309mg m–3, Mo, =0.710730 Å,=0.76 mm–1,F(000)=3008, finalR=0.087, 2594 observed reflections. Palladium is ligated by a distorted square planar P2O2 coordination sphere in the title compound. The two molecules per asymmetric unit differ in the arrangement of phosphine n-butyl chains, yielding two unique metal centers.  相似文献

The structures of palladium(II), copper(II) and zinc(II) bis(chelates) of 1-methyl-3-(4-methyl)phenyltriazen-1-oxide have been determined by single-crystal X-ray methods. The crystals of [Pd(OMeN3C6H4Me-4)2] (I) are triclinic witha=7.410(3),b=7.806(3),c=8.371(2) Å, =65.80(2), =88.73(3), =81.04(3)°,Z=1, space group . The crystals of [Cu(OMeN3C6H4Me-4)2] (II) are monoclinic,a=14.934(5),b=10.111(4),c=11.762(3) Å, =96.00(2)°,Z=4, space group P21/c. The crystals of [Zn(OMeN3C6H4Me-4)2] (III) are triclinic witha=7.912(2),b=10.056(2),c=11.600(2) Å, =87.31(3), =74.96(3), =74.02(3)°,Z=2, space group . The structures of (I), (II), and (III) were solved to final values ofR=0.029, 0.043 and 0.034, respectively. A planar structure has been found for (I), (II) exhibits a tetrahedrally distorted square planar structure, whereas (III) is tetrahedral. The crystals of all three complexes are held by networks of stacking interactions.  相似文献

A new complex of formula [Ni(im2-py)2(SCN)2]CH3OH (im2-py = 2-(2-pyridyl)-4,4,5,5-tetramethylimidazoline-1-oxyl) has been synthesized and the crystal structure determined by X-ray diffraction methods. The complex crystallizes in the monoclinic space group P21/n with a = 15.525(5) Å, b = 13.405(4) Å, c = 16.167(5) Å, = 113.324(5)°, V = 3089.6(16) Å3, and Z = 4. The structure of this complex is mononuclear with the nickel(II) ion octahedrally coordinated and bound to the imino nitroxide radicals through the imino nitrogen atoms. The thiocyanate groups are coordinated to the metal by the nitrogen atoms.  相似文献

The complex [Ru(bpy)2(DMSO)C1]PF6, where bpy is 2,2-bipyridine and DMSO is dimethylsulfoxide, crystallizes in the triclinic space group P1¯ (#2) with a = 8.873 (2), b = 12.805 (4), c = 12.864 (4) Å, = 97.76(3), = 106.45(2), = 107.88(2); Z = 2, and d calc = 1.75 mg/m3. The coordination geometry is that of a distorted octahedron with a cis –RuN4SCl arrangement of coordinating atoms. The four Ru—N distances to the bpy ligands are 2.082(5), 2.092(4), 2.044(4), and 2.078(5) Å. The Ru—Cl distance is 2.421(2) Å and the Ru—S distance to DMSO is 2.260(1) Å. The Ru—N bond distance trans to Cl is the shortest; the Ru—N bond distance trans to S is the longest. The complex is oxidized and reduced reversibly at 1.13 and –1.37 V vs. SSCE, respectively. It displays electronic absorptions at 515, 480 (1.5 × 104), 342 (1.5 × 104), 292 (1.2 × 105), and 240 nm (6.2 × 104) and has a broad emission band centered at 607 nm at 77 K in a 4:1 ethanol/methanol glass. The emission lifetime at room temperature is less than the pulse width of the laser, < 20 ns.  相似文献

Tetraethylammonium tribromo[2-(2-chloro-5-nitrostyryl)benzoselenazole] platinate (II), [(C2H5)4N][PtBr3(C15H9ClN2O2Se)], is monoclinic, in space groupP21/c, witha=9.496(2),b=20.321(7),c=15.166(3)Å,=100.18(1)°,V=2880(2)Å3,M r =928.72,Z=4,D x =2.141 g cm–3, (MoK)=0.71073 Å,=104.1 cm–1,F(000)=1752,T=298 K. The structure was solved by direct methods and refined toR=0.032 for 2626 unique observed reflections withI>3(I). The [Pt(nsbse)Br3)] unit has square-planar geometry about the Pt atom, with the nsbse coordinated to the Pt through the N of the selenazole ring. The ligand molecule is non-planar, with a dihedral angle of 61.6(2)° between the benzoselenazole and phenyl rings. The dihedral angles between the PtBr3 plane and the benzoselenazole and phenyl planes are 105.2(1) and 80.7(1)°, respectively.  相似文献

The crystal structure of TeCl2(C7H7O)(C7H11O2) has been determined from three dimensional, single crystal X-ray diffraction data. It crystallizes in the monoclinic space group C2/c with the lattice constantsa=24.551(5),b=11.435(2),c=12.368(2)Å,=97.33(1)° andZ=8,D X=1.67 g cm–3. Final least-squares refinement based on 3023 independent observed reflections yieldedR=0.026. The Teiv ion is in a trigonal bipyramidal configuration with its lone pair of electrons at one of the equatorial positions. Distances and angles are: Te-Cl=2.495(1), 2.517(1); Te-C=2.134(3), 2.106(3)(aryl)Å; Cl-Te-Cl=173.45(4), Cl-Te-C=88.11(9), 88.60(9), 88.72(9), 86.06(9); C-Te-C=96.5(1)°. There are two secondary bonds to the tellurium: TeCl=3.824(1) and TeO(2)=3.006(1)Å. The methyl group to the carbonyl oxygen and the aryltelluro moiety exhibit atrans 2,4 relationship.  相似文献

The synthesis of a cobalt(II) complex of tris(1-pyrazolylmethyl)amine (amtp) is reported. The complex [Co(amtp)Cl](BPh4) crystallizes in the space group P-1, with a = 8.979(2), b = 19.329(3), c = 20.251(3) Å, = 93.321(2), = 93.685(3), = 98.930(2)°, and Z = 4. The Co(II) atom is nearly tetrahedrally coordinated by three pyrazole N-atoms and one Cl. The tertiary amine N-atom of amtp is only weakly coordinated to Co(II) atom at a Co—N(amine) distance of ca 2.40 Å.  相似文献

The structure of triphenylphosphine — (1 — (di(trifluoromethyl) — hydroxymethyl) — cyclopentadienyl) — (1,2 — di(carboxymethyl)ethylene — 1 — yl) — ruthenium (0) has been studied by single-crystal X-ray diffraction techniques. This compound, [C5 H4(CF3)2 COH] Ru(PPh3)C2(CO2Me)2H, crystallizes in the triclinic space groupP¯1 witha =10.131,b= 15.107,c= 10.798 Å, = 102.14, = 107.04, = 89.64° andZ = 2. The structure was refined by block-diagonal least-squares methods to a finalR value of 0.042, including hydrogen atoms. The compound contains a dicarboxymethylethylene ligand coordinated to ruthenium both through a ketonic oxygen and through a metal--carbon -bond. An intramolecular hydrogen bond is observed. Details of the structure are reported, and the structures of several Ru(0) complexes are compared.  相似文献

The synthesis and crystal structure of a new three dimensional cobalt(II) complex [Co(C6H12N4)2(H2O)4Co(H2O)6][SO4]2.6H2O are reported. It crystallizes in the triclinic space group P-1 with a = 13.394(3), b = 16.077(3), c = 9.282(2) Å, = 89.71(2), = 90.42(2), = 114.02(2)°, V = 1825.6(7)Å3 and Z = 2. The structure is comprised of [Co(C6H12N4)2 (H2O)4Co(H2O)6][SO4]2 units and H2O molecules. Two molecules of ligand and four molecules of water chelate one type of CoII in an octahedral fashion through two N and four O atoms: the four O atoms form the equatorial plane and the two N atoms occupy the apical positions. The other type of CoII cation is chelated by six water molecules.  相似文献
